Description

This position will support the DISA GSM-O II Task Number 07 (TN07) Joint Force Headquarters DODIN. GSM-O II provides network operations and cyber defense support to the Defense Information Systems Agency (DISA) in support of the DoD and COCOMs. The selected candidate shall, in accordance with mission requirements, provide holistic enterprise defensive strategies for enterprise cyber security capabilities implemented within the infrastructure of the DODIN to include but not limited to Cloud, network boundaries, cross domains, and varying endpoint technologies.

Primary Responsibilities

  • Provide analysis of architectures, technologies, DOD policy & information and critical data

  • Develop cybersecurity and risk assessment methodologies and procedures to support prevention, detection, and mitigation of anomalous activity, vulnerabilities and inefficiencies.

  • Prepare and perform briefings appropriate for senior leadership (i.e., general officer or flag officer)

  • Conduct analysis of enterprise cybersecurity defensive strategies in order to enable operational effectives, defense, and command and control.

  • Analyze network infrastructure in order to recommend methods and strategies that reduce and/or manage adverse impacts.

  • Develop standards, metrics and measures to support assessments, process improvements and operational efficiencies across the DODIN.

  • Expert understanding of various technologies and cybersecurity areas of interest including but not limited to:

  • Boundary Security: Identify, discover, and maintain cognizance of the DODIN boundary, inclusive of IAPs, peering points, and other major points of ingress/egress to the DODIN; Document and maintain boundary architectures, understand employed defensive capabilities and available sensor data.

  • Endpoint Security: Perform analysis, to include planning, assessing, and/or providing enterprise strategies for compliance and integration strategies with mid-tier, and boundary capabilities.

  • Cloud Security: Develop strategies to monitor, detect, and prevent unauthorized manipulation and access of cloud services.

Basic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in a related discipline with 8+ years of applicable combined education and experience; additional related years of experience is accepted in lieu of a degree.

  • Active DoD TS/SCI clearance and eligible for C/I Polygraph

  • IAT/IAM Level II OR III (Security +, CySA+, CND, CISSP, CASP+, GCIA, GCIH, GCFA, CEH)

  • Familiarity with all related aspects of cybersecurity operations and security architecture

  • In-depth knowledge of (1) network and application protocols, (2) cyber vulnerabilities and exploitation techniques and (3) cyber threat/adversary methodologies (TTPs).

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ience with DISA and DoD Networks.

  • Experience with technical and/or military writing

  • Experience with configuring and operating cybersecurity and networking devices (i.e. routers, firewalls, IDPS)

  • Experience with mitigation development against malicious cyber activity

  • Understanding and implementation of Zero Trust concepts and solutions
